About This Spot

Stepping into Geyserville Grille feels like settling into a calm, familiar corner of a sunlit vineyard town. Tucked just off Geyserville Avenue, this spot carries an inviting, unhurried pace where the morning light filters softly through the windows, touching the warm wood tables and the cozy bar area. It’s the kind of place where locals and visitors alike lean into good conversation, pairing effortless comfort with a view that hints at the lush grape-growing landscape right outside.

This isn’t a rushed, flashy setting, but rather a welcoming neighborhood gathering point where the hum of quiet laughter and clinking glasses mixes with the aroma of freshly brewed coffee and skillets sizzling away in the kitchen. Whether you’re stopping by early to savor a thoughtfully prepared brunch or winding down with friends over a glass of local wine, the atmosphere carries a relaxed confidence—friendly service and attentiveness make you feel genuinely cared for, without being in a hurry.

The menu here complements this easygoing vibe, offering hearty, classic American dishes that are crafted with a touch of care—you might find yourself lingering over a perfectly balanced omelet, or sharing a generous slice of cheesecake paired with a glass of vineyard-picked wine. It’s a place where the food feels at once familiar and thoughtfully done, reflecting the agricultural richness around it while nourishing simple pleasures.

Come evening, the mood softens further, the bar becomes a quiet refuge, and a sense of timelessness settles in. It’s the kind of restaurant that’s less about spectacle and more about the human moments between meals: a gentle start to the day or a relaxed pause in your travels, grounded by good company and thoughtfully made food.

Amy DuBoff 11 Nov 2025

We came here for breakfast after staying the night at the attached hotel. We ordered a breakfast bowl and bowl of fruit to share. The breakfast bowl had a nice combo of potatoes, bacon, cheese, and veggies, which we enjoyed. The bowl of fruit was a good portion but didn't taste very fresh or ripe, so that was disappointing. We were given extra spoons but no plates for sharing. I liked the atmosphere of the space with a neat wooden bar and tin ceiling.

Justin McClelland 06 Nov 2025

I was passing through Geyserville while on a weekend tour through wine country. A small group of us grabbed a late lunch at Geyserville Grill. No reservations were made and we were seated immediately on the patio. Perfect setting - enjoyed the sunshine while in a slightly shaded part of the patio while listening to the water fountain. The service was good throughout the lunch. I ended up ordering the only vegan item on the menu which was a vegetable wrap with hummus. Despite the meal being simple it was incredibly enjoyable. Vegetables were fresh and seasoned well. The tortilla wrap used was one of the best I’ve had - weird thing to notice but it stood out to me. The fries were fried to perfection and also seasoned well. Overall, the kitchen does a great job and you won’t be leaving wanting for anything. I’d absolutely recommend you stop in and give this place a try!
